Custom Web Application Development Pricing: Trends and Insights You Need to Know
Custom Web Application Development Pricing: Trends and Insights You Need to Know
Share:


In the ever-evolving digital landscape, custom web application development has become a cornerstone for businesses seeking to offer tailored user experiences, boost operational efficiency, and gain a competitive edge. However, one of the most frequently asked questions by companies venturing into this domain is: How much does custom web application development cost?

The pricing of developing a custom web application can be as varied as the apps themselves, influenced by several factors such as complexity, technology stack, and design requirements. This article delves into the trends and insights surrounding custom web application development pricing to provide a comprehensive guide for businesses and developers alike.

Factors Influencing Pricing

Understanding the elements that impact the pricing of a custom web application is critical. Here are some key factors:

1. Scope of the Project

The scope dictates the amount of work required. A larger scope, with more features and functionalities, will naturally cost more. Detailed project specifications help to clearly outline the scope, reducing the risk of unexpected costs.

2. Complexity and Features

Custom web applications range from simple landing pages to intricate enterprise-level systems. More complex applications, such as those involving real-time data processing or seamless integration with other software, require more expertise and time, thus increasing the cost.

3. Design and User Experience

A well-designed interface that’s easy to navigate will enhance user experience but may also increase development costs. Companies might opt for custom graphic designs, animations, and interactive elements, all of which add complexity and time to the project.

4. Technology Stack

The choice of technology stack can significantly impact pricing. Well-supported and popular technologies might be less expensive due to the wide availability of developers familiar with the tools. In contrast, emerging or niche technologies with fewer experts available can drive up costs.

5. Development Team’s Expertise

The expertise and location of the development team play a crucial role in pricing. Teams from regions with a lower cost of living can offer services at a reduced rate, whereas highly experienced teams or firms, especially in western countries, might charge premium prices for their services.

6. Timelines

Projects with tight deadlines may incur higher costs due to the need for a larger workforce or longer working hours to meet delivery schedules. Conversely, flexible timelines might result in cost savings.

Pricing Models

Pricing models in custom web application development can vary. Here are common models:

1. Fixed Price

In this model, the cost is agreed upon before the project begins. It works best for projects with well-defined requirements and minimal changes. However, it might not accommodate shifts in project scope effectively.

2. Time and Materials

This model charges based on the time spent and materials used. It is flexible, allowing for changes in project scope or direction. It suits projects where requirements might evolve over time.

3. Dedicated Team

A dedicated team model provides a full-time team for development needs, often used for long-term projects. This model ensures dedicated resources but can be more costly due to the constant commitment of the development team.

Trends in Custom Web Application Development

1. Growing Demand for Microservices

With scalability and flexibility being critical for modern applications, microservices architecture is increasingly in demand. This approach might affect pricing due to the need for specialized development skills and tools.

2. Focus on Security

As cyber threats grow, web applications now prioritize robust security features. Implementing advanced security measures can increase development costs but is essential for protecting sensitive data.

3. Integration with AI and Machine Learning

Incorporating AI and machine learning into web applications is becoming a trend, despite the higher costs due to the complexity involved. These technologies offer personalized user experiences and enhanced data insights, driving added value.

4. Progressive Web Apps (PWAs)

PWAs are gaining traction for their ability to deliver a native-like experience directly in the browser. They can be less expensive to develop and maintain compared to traditional native apps, due to a single codebase for multiple platforms.

Geographical Pricing Differences

Where the development team is located significantly impacts the cost:

North America: Generally the highest rates due to high costs of living and demand for skilled developers. Rates can range from $100 to $250 per hour.

Europe: Western Europe sees rates similar to North America, while Eastern European countries like Ukraine and Poland offer lower rates, from $30 to $75 per hour, without compromising on quality.

Asia: Countries like India and the Philippines offer competitive pricing, typically ranging from $20 to $55 per hour, making them popular choices for outsourcing.

Conclusion

Custom web application development pricing is influenced by a myriad of factors, from project scope and complexity to geographical location and tech stack. As businesses navigate these waters, understanding the pricing models and trends is crucial for making informed decisions.

The rise in demand for technologies such as microservices, AI, and security enhancements, coupled with the choice of technology stack and region, molds the final cost of development. Adapting to these trends and insights allows businesses to optimize their investments, ensuring their web applications provide the maximum return on investment.

Ultimately, thorough planning, clear communication of requirements, and choosing the right development partner are key to achieving a balance between cost-effectiveness and high-quality application delivery.